          Not just weed.

          From Wikipedia.

          Hmiel violated NASCAR's substance abuse policy when he tested positive for marijuana in 2003.Hmiel was suspended from September 2003 to January 2004, then reinstated after NASCAR's demands were satisfied. In 2005 he tested positive for marijuana and cocaine, and was suspended "indefinitely" starting in May 2005. Hmiel was offered a chance at reinstatement after his second infraction, under condition that he submit to medical and psychological reviews, and frequent drug testing before reinstatement. In February, 2006, Hmiel failed a drug test, and was banned for life. He stated on WindTunnel with Dave Despain on April 4, 2010, over four years since, that his ban was the best thing that's happened for him.
